  1. ISSCC 2013 Review and 2014 Plans Anantha P. Chandrakasan ISSCC Conference and Executive Committee Chair August 12, 2013

  2. Summary Slide 2013 • Date of Conference: February 17-21, 2013 • Attendance: 3,036 • # of Papers Submitted: 629 • # of Papers Accepted: 209 • # of Attendees at Sessions: 63.8% • Budget: Income: $2,002,000, Expenses: $1,757,000 • Actuals: Income: $2,228,000, Expenses: $1,910,000 • Surplus: $318,000.00 • Ratio of Industry to Academic: • North America: 74 (30 Ind., 43 Univ., 1 Institution/Lab) • Far East: 84 (33 Ind., 50 Univ., 1 Institution/Lab) • Europe: 51 (17 Ind., 22 Univ., 12 Institution/Lab)

  3. 60th Anniversary Celebrations • ISSCC honor role (recognized at the Plenary) • Special 60th anniversary ISSCC gift with 60thlogo • Special 60th Anniversary Panel entitled “Antiques from the Innovations Attic” • 2013 Commemorative Supplement DVD and Special DVD with the 40th, 50th, and 60th booklets in PDF along with the 1 hour video for the 50th, “The Early Pioneers” • WiFi for attendees in the ballrooms Editor: Laura Fujino 60th Anniversary Planning Chair: John Trnka

Other Attendee Benefits • Starbucks appreciation card and registration discount for SSCS members • Continue hotel rebate ($100 rebate if staying at the Marriott Marquis for 3 or more nights) • 17 SSCS partial travel awards for students to attend ISSCC • ISSCC 2013 Publications • At the conference: Digest DVD and digest hardcopy • At the conference (trial at 2012): Download of the digest PDF (for tablets, PC, etc.) • At the conference (New): download session by session slides (morning for morning session, afternoon for afternoon sessions) • After the conference : download Digest and Visuals Supplement until March 15 (login and password mailed to attendees)

  5. ISSCC Attendance History • Maintain registration rate for ISSCC 2014 (SSCS members get a benefit)

ISSCC 2014 Overview • Location: Marriott Marquis, San Francisco, CA • Dates: February 9 – 13, 2014 • Program Chair: Trudy Stetzler • Vice-Program Chair: Hoi Jun Yoo • 4 Plenary Presentations, Plenary Panel • 4 Evening Sessions • 6 Forums • Short course – Biomedical and Sensor Interface Circuits • 10 Tutorials • Unified (industry + academic) Demonstration sessions • Student Research Preview

Changes for ISSCC 2014 • Eliminate paper advance program – only program flyer (AP will be available on-line in November AND will be available in paper form at the conference) • Room rate: $235 vs. $229 (no $100 rebate) • $15 credit for no printed digest. No DVD at the conference • A download DVD – slides + digest ($20) • Virtual ISSCC EC meeting in August 2014 – Webex • Technology Directions – move towards more systems papers (solicited a few papers this year). Hope to grow this into a new sub-committee • Clicker based paper ratings – ITPC (October) • NA networking meeting (October) – to parallel FE/EU • Smartphone App

  10. IEEE/SSCS Member Audit Note: 2013 was first year of $40 SSCS credit.

  11. Other Topics • Strategic area: how to best leverage MOOCs infrastructures for continuing education in circuits • Proposal for 2014 is to pick 10 topics (10 minutes each). • Organized by ITPC for the attendees and SSCS members • Simple Q&A for each module
